ThorLabs PDA520



The PDA520 by ThorLabs is a highly sensitive, amplified Silicon photodetector that is designed to detect light in the wavelength range of 400 nm to 1100 nm. With its three-position rotary switch, the PDA520 provides the user with the flexibility to vary the gain in 10 dB steps. The device boasts a buffered output that drives a 50Ω load impedance up to 5 volts, which makes it an ideal solution for applications that require precise and accurate detection of low light levels.

The PDA520 comes with a threaded coupler that is removeable and compatible with threaded accessories with a size of 1”. This feature makes it easy to mount apertures, light filters, external optics, and other cage assembly accessories. The device housing contains a 8-32 tapped hole with a mounting depth of 0.25”, which adds to its convenient installation process. The PDA520 comes with a 120VAC 50-60Hz power supply, which makes it easy to use in a variety of settings. In order to ensure the best performance of linearity, it is suggested that a 10mW/cm maximum intensity not be exceeded when testing fiber outputs, focused beams, or beams with small diameters. When the gain on PDA520 is set to its maximum, the bandwidth tends to decrease as this behavior is universal in all amplifier systems due to a finite gain-bandwidth performance.

The gain of the PDA520 can be easily adjusted using a small slotted screwdriver to turn the internal, gain-setting rotary switch. The gain is set to 0dB when the rotary switch is set fully counterclockwise, and each clockwise click of the switch increases the gain by 10 dB. The PDA520 is switched on by the POWER toggle switch located on the rear of the optical sensor. To avoid saturation, it is recommended to modify the gain value so that the signal level measurement out of the PDA520 is under 10 volts (5 volts with a 50Ω load). If necessary, external neutral density filters can be used to reduce the input light level.

To ensure the device's longevity, the PDA520 offers output protection against short circuits, connection to output voltages, and current limiting. A 140mA resettable fuse is placed in line with the output drive supply to protect the drive circuitry from shorting or low load resistance values. Under these conditions, the fuse will ‘blow’ before damaging the unit. In order to reset the fuse, the output load will need to be removed until the fuse cools down and resets. A high-speed diode protects the output from accidental application of negative voltages and limits the output from going more than -0.6V.

Detector Silicon
Active Area 10 x 10 mm
Response Range 400 to 1100 nm
Peak Response 0.65 A/W @ 980 nm
Output Impedance 50Ω
Gain Switch 3-Pos Rotary
Operating Temperature 10 to 40°C
Weight 60 grams
